树叶的数控编程主要涉及以下步骤和策略:
编程软件的使用
使用专业的CAD/CAM软件,如SolidWorks、AutoCAD、MasterCAM等,这些软件提供了用户友好的图形化界面,允许用户设计和编辑零件图形,并自动生成编程代码。
编程语言的应用
根据所使用的数控系统,选择合适的编程语言(如G代码、M代码等)来编写数控程序。编程语言用于将设计师的创意转化为机器能够理解和执行的指令。
切削路径规划策略
点线段法:将切削路径分解为一系列点和线段,控制刀具在这些点和线段上运动完成切削。
圆弧法:将切削路径分解为一系列圆弧,控制刀具在这些圆弧上运动完成切削。
切线法:将切削路径分解为一系列切线,控制刀具在这些切线上运动完成切削。
选择合适的切削路径规划策略可以提高叶片的加工精度和效率。
切削参数优化策略
切削参数包括切削速度、进给速度、切削深度等。合理选择切削参数可以提高叶片的加工质量和效率。
切削参数的选择要考虑到叶片的材料性质、刀具的刚度和刀具的寿命等因素。
五轴插补算法策略
常用的插补算法包括线性插补、圆弧插补和螺旋线插补等。选择合适的插补算法可以提高叶片的加工效果。
手工编程
包括零件图纸分析、工艺处理、数据计算、编写程序单、输入程序、程序的校验等步骤。手工编程需要编程人员对加工工艺、数控机床性能和程序指令代码非常熟悉。
叶编程
将复杂的曲线或轮廓分解成一系列简单的线段或圆弧,以实现对复杂形状的加工。这个过程包括将设计图纸转换为数学模型,将数学模型转换为数控机床可以理解的指令,确定加工的刀具路径,并将编写好的数控程序输入到数控机床中进行加工。
建议
选择合适的编程软件:根据具体需求和操作习惯选择合适的CAD/CAM软件,可以大大提高编程效率和准确性。
优化切削参数:根据叶片的材料性质和加工要求,合理选择切削参数,以达到最佳的加工效果。
熟练掌握编程语言:熟悉并掌握所使用的数控系统的编程语言,能够编写出高效、准确的数控程序。
进行模拟加工:在实际操作机床之前,通过模拟加工功能预见到可能出现的问题和错误,提前进行调整,以减少实际操作中的问题。